Sunday School for Children of Hassan Nagar colony

Sunday School held for Children of Hassan Nagar colony, Hyderabad under the Project Waqaar, an initiative of Human Welfare Foundation Telangana and AP Chapter, 18 Children attended the class. It was a fun filled session while learning Ethics, General Knowledge. Children showcased great level of enthusiasm & energy. Every Sunday such classes shall be held for overall development of the children.

Sustainable Livelihood aid for deserving adults

Human Welfare Foundation TS & AP Chapter selected 5 adults from the “Decent Shelters” shelter home who are capable enough, possess some basic knowledge of the skill they are interested in and who wish to setup their own source of livelihood for well being of their families through a decent earning. These adults were provided with various aid based on their skills.

Education Fee Aid Program – Hasan Nagar Slum, Hyderabad

Human Welfare Foundation TS & AP Chapter adopted 22 students from different schools and arranged a review meeting on 05th Nov 2019 with students and their parents along with school principals and explained to them importance of Education and decided to adopt 22 students. We explained the parents that we will support them from 1st class to 5th Class.
